Runbook fragment: password reset flow revamp (Project Keyturn). The legacy reset emails are now generated by the new templating service, and the old token issuer is in read-only mode. If users report dead reset links during the transition, confirm which issuer minted the token before escalating; legacy tokens remain valid for 48 hours after cutover. For the weekly sync, note that canary traffic is at 10%. The canary build is identified below.

build token for kageg-haduf: htk3_bc7

**Changelog — RelevanceLab 3.2**

The setting `RANK_TUNER_KEY` has been renamed to `RELEVANCE_TUNING_TOKEN` to match the new tuning-notes API. Old configs will fail silently after the 3.2 rollout, so support should check this first when customers report that boost rules stopped applying. No other behavior changed. When assisting with migration, have the customer replace the old entry in their environment file with the following line:

vault entry, fadup-tagag: RELAY_SECRET8=2fd92179

Handover — Gridsmith crossword generator. State: clue bank loads from the Wrenfall store; fill solver is stable, theme packer is not. Known bug: symmetric grids over 17x17 stall. Tests in /solver pass; /themes mostly skipped. Deploys go through Patchline CI, manual approval. To open the encrypted clue-bank dump on the build box, use the recovery passphrase below.

unlock words, bawef-kahap: sorax-sorir-quenys-aldok

// Snapshot tests for the Fernwick UI kit run against the Lattice render
// service before each release cut. Baselines regenerate nightly; diffs over
// 0.2% flag the build for manual review. Release managers should verify the
// snapshot job is green before tagging. This client needs the Lattice
// internal key, which goes right below this comment.

service key, tafog-fajop: kto11_qcz7hs8cjIG

Q3 Planning Note — Finance Team

Effective next Monday, the Meridian Systems division enters a hiring freeze pending the Q3 budget reconciliation. Open requisitions will be paused, not cancelled; backfills require sign-off from the divisional controller. Please reflect the freeze in headcount projections and flag any contractor conversions already in flight. The rationale is summarized below for context.

management briefing: Headcount on the Belix team goes from 60 to 93 by the end of November. Gross margin on Belix came in at 23 percent against a plan of 47 percent.